Confidentiality & HIPAA Compliance

We are required by federal law (HIPAA –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act) to protect the privacy of your health information. This means:

  • Your information is kept confidential and secure.

  • We will not share your information without your written permission, except as required by law (for example, if there is a risk of harm to yourself or others, suspected child or elder abuse, or a valid court order).

  • You have rights under HIPAA to access your records, request corrections, and place limits on certain uses or disclosures.
